Dixie Regional Medical Center is a 284-bed facility in St. George, Utah. According to Intermountain, the hospital’s roots date to 1913, when St. George’s first hospital opened as Washington County Hospital. In 1917, the name was changed to McGregor Hospital in honor of Donald McGregor, MD. Then in 1952 a new Dixie Pioneer Memorial Hospital was built on the west side of the current 400 East Campus. To accommodate regional growth, Pioneer Memorial Hospital expanded and was renamed Dixie Medical Center in 1975. Intermountain said “regional” was added to the hospital’s name in 1990.
Mr. Cloward said “Dixie” as a word “still has a beautiful meaning for many who live here,” but “the meaning is not clear for everyone.”
“For some, it only requires explanation. For others who are not from this area, it has offensive connotations,” he said.
Patrick Carroll, MD, the hospital’s medical director, said in the news release the new name will also “provide greater strength and clarity” as the hospital serves visitors to the area and recruits physicians, research scientists and caregivers.
